Where can i get an engine for a good price?
Good 4.0 engine are becoming far and few between.
Typically you get what you pay for when you purchase a used engine. The lower the mileage the more you pay. The higher the mileage you pay less, but the greater the risk is will break and waste all your time and money putting it in. I personally wouldn't purchase an engine with over 80K miles on it unless I was planning on some sort of a rebuild. As others have posted, the 4.0 engines had lots of problems. Mainly the timing chain head tensioners. It is also very difficult to get any maintenance history for the engine. Was the oil changed, were all the required services done? Either you luck out, or find out a year or 2 later, you purchased a lemon engine.
I purchased a 2003 STR engine off of E-bay a month ago with 75K miles on it. I have already spent over $1K on replacement parts hoping that the engine wont fail after I put it in. I just hope the engine wasn't ran too hard during its life.
Item Approx cost
- Water pump $50
- Oil pump. $200
- Timing chain kit $450+
- New crankshaft timing gears $200
-Valley/throttle body water hose $40
- Spark plug set $50
- Timing cover Gasket $40
- Timing cover crank seal $20
- Head cover gasket $40
- Other water lines $150
- Gates serpentine belt $40
- Oil filter $10
- Mobil Synthetic Oil $40
